Simple Food Swaps to Help You Feel Less Sore and Tired

Last week, I talked about fish oil and how it can help with inflammation and joint health.

This week, I want to talk about something that affects almost everyone — being inflamed. These days, it’s kind of normal to feel sore, stiff, bloated, or tired all the time. A lot of that comes from the food we eat, stress, and not getting enough rest.

The good news? You can help your body feel better with a few simple food swaps. No crazy diets or hard rules, just small changes that add up over time.

1. Swap Processed Meats → Real, Simple Proteins
Things like sausage, bacon, and deli meat can make inflammation worse because they have a lot of added stuff.
Try instead: chicken, salmon, eggs, or ground beef.
These are simple, real foods that help your body recover after workouts.

2. Swap Vegetable Oils → Olive or Avocado Oil
A lot of packaged and fast foods are cooked in cheap oils that aren’t great for your body.
Try instead: cook with olive oil or avocado oil.
They’re healthier and help your body fight inflammation instead of feeding it.

3. Swap White Carbs → Whole or Natural Carbs
White bread, pasta, and sweets can make your blood sugar spike and crash, which makes you tired and sore.
Try instead: oats, sweet potatoes, brown rice, or sourdough bread.
They give you steady energy that lasts longer.

4. Swap Sugary Drinks → Water or Green Tea
Soda, energy drinks, and fancy coffees are packed with sugar that causes inflammation.
Try instead: water with lemon or berries, or drink green tea.
You’ll feel more hydrated and have better energy.

5. Swap Processed Snacks → Real Food Snacks
Chips, crackers, and cookies might taste good, but they’re full of oils and sugar that make inflammation worse.
Try instead: a handful of nuts, fruit with peanut butter, dark chocolate, or Greek yogurt.
These still taste good and help your body feel better.

Bonus: Get Good Sleep
Food isn’t the only thing that matters. When you don’t sleep enough, your body gets more inflamed and you recover slower.
Try to get 7–8 hours of sleep most nights and take at least one rest or light recovery day each week.

Feeling sore and tired all the time doesn’t have to be your normal. Start by making one or two of these swaps this week. Little changes like this can help you feel less stiff, have more energy, and move better!
